Gulshan dives into depression?

Gulshan Devaiah goes all out to prepare for his role...

Gulshan Devaiah has always earned the repute of being an aced actor with a charm on screen.

Last seen in the role of Mandar in Hunterrr, he is now playing the role of an investigative journalist in Cabaret opposite Richa Chadda. As a requirement for his role, Gulshan was to play a person who is a loner and is into depression.

For the role preparation, Gulshan who is otherwise a social drinker took to alcohol to immerse deeper into his role. Not just that he would listen to slow music like Ghazals to go deeper into the emotion of his character. Sometime before the shot and while the shoot Gulshan isolated himself from people, to stay focused in the mind frame of his character and allow himself the chase to be disconnected from the world.

When contacted, Gulshan said, "I play a depressed, alcoholic, investigative journalist in cabaret and so I spent an entire evening getting totally wasted by bar hopping with Kaustav, the director of cabaret. He shared with me, stories from his life that were relevant to the character (Gaurav Grewal) I was playing. He wrote the part based upon his own life, so it's kind of autobiographical. From time to time I would hear ghazals by Jagjit Singh, which were very beautiful but depressing. It certainly helped me with my preparation for cabaret."
